Pet-Safe Plumbing Challenges in Petaling Jaya Homes
Pet owners in Petaling Jaya face unique plumbing challenges due to the region’s specific conditions. The combination of high humidity, seasonal monsoons, and hard water creates a perfect storm for plumbing issues that directly impact pet safety.
Fur-clogged drains represent one of the most common problems in local homes. Malaysian pet breeds like the Siamese cat and mixed-breed dogs often shed generously, especially during seasonal changes. This fur accumulates in bathroom and kitchen drains, creating blockages that lead to standing water – a potential drinking hazard for curious pets.
Water quality issues also present significant concerns. Petaling Jaya’s water contains higher mineral content than many other regions, leaving deposits in pipes and fixtures. These deposits can affect water taste and safety, prompting many pets to seek alternative water sources like toilet bowls or leaky faucets.
The region’s tropical climate exacerbates plumbing challenges. High humidity contributes to condensation on pipes, creating dripping water that attracts pets. During monsoon season, drainage systems face increased pressure, and overwhelmed systems may back up, exposing pets to contaminated water.
Older neighborhoods in areas like SS2 and Kelana Jaya feature aging plumbing infrastructure with lead pipes or joints sealed with toxic compounds. These materials can leach into water supplies over time, creating health risks specifically for smaller pets with more sensitive systems.

Drain and Pipe Risks
Drain clogs from pet fur represent one of the most common plumbing issues for pet owners in Petaling Jaya’s humid climate. Installing drain strainers or filters in showers, bathtubs, and sinks prevents even minimal shedding from creating significant blockages. Exposed pipes attract curious pets who may chew on or damage them, leading to leaks and water damage. Cover these pipes, particularly in areas where pets spend time unsupervised. Securing all plumbing openings prevents pets from squeezing into tight spaces where they might damage connections or harm themselves. This approach protects both your plumbing system and your beloved pets from unfortunate accidents.

Toilet Seat Locks and Covers
Toilet seat locks provide reliable protection in homes with persistent pets who’ve learned to lift toilet lids. These inexpensive devices secure firmly to the toilet, preventing access even from determined dogs and cats. Several models available in Petaling Jaya hardware stores attach easily without tools or complicated installation. Soft-close mechanisms offer additional benefits, eliminating loud slamming sounds that might startle pets. For households with young children and pets, dual-purpose locks protect both from toilet-related accidents while maintaining normal toilet functionality for adults.

Drainage Solutions for Pet Areas
Effective drainage systems protect both your plumbing and pets in outdoor areas. Install specialized drain covers with smaller openings in pet bathing zones to capture fur before it enters and clogs your drainage system. Create slight slopes in pet play areas that direct water away from your home’s foundation while preventing standing water that attracts mosquitoes and creates drinking hazards. For maximum protection, incorporate catch basins with removable strainers in high-traffic pet zones, making regular cleaning simple while preventing blockages from fur, dirt, and debris that pets typically track around outdoor spaces.

Using Drain Strainers Effectively
Drain strainers are essential tools for pet owners in Petaling Jaya. Install quality strainers in all bathtubs, showers, and sinks where you bathe or groom your pets. Fine-mesh strainers capture pet fur effectively, preventing it from entering and clogging your drainage system. Clean these strainers after each pet bathing session to maintain optimal performance and prevent slow drains.
Protecting Exposed Pipes
Shield exposed pipes from pet damage with protective coverings. Wrap PVC pipes with commercially available pipe covers or use split foam insulation to create a barrier against chewing. For comprehensive protection, consider installing decorative covers that blend with your home’s aesthetic while keeping pipes out of reach. These measures are particularly important for puppies and kittens who explore with their mouths.
